What is the equation when y=5x+4 is reflected over the x-axis, y-axis & y=x?
tigry1 [53]

Answer:

A) y=-5x-4

B) y=-5x+4

C) y=\frac{x-4}{5}

Step-by-step explanation:

So we have the equation:

y=5x+4

Let's write this in function notation. Thus:

y=f(x)=5x+4

A)

To flip a function over the x-axis, multiply the function by -1. Thus:

f(x)=5x+4\\-(f(x))=-(5x+4)

Simplify:

-f(x)=-5x-4

B) To flip a function over the y-axis, change the variable x to -x. Thus:

f(x)=5x+4\\f(-x)=5(-x)+4

Simplify:

f(-x)=-5x+4

C) A reflection over the line y=x is synonymous with finding the inverse of the function.

To find the inverse, switch x and f(x) and solve for f(x):

f(x)=5x+4

Switch:

x=5f^{-1}(x)+4

Subtract 4 from both sides:

x-4=5f^{-1}(x)

Divide both sides by 5:

f^{-1}(x)=\frac{x-4}{5}

And we're done :)

What's the quadratic equation?
erma4kov [3.2K]
The standard form of the quadratic equation is ax^2 + bx + c. In vertex form, it's y = a(x – h)2 + k. 
The graph of a quadratic equation is a parabola, which looks like a u. If <em>a</em> is negative then it's an upside down u.

Four more than a number is more than thirteen write inequality
aniked [119]
4 more than a number = x + 4
is more than = >
thirteen = 13
x + 4 > 13
